RUN/SS (Pin 1): Run Control and Soft-Start Input. A
capacitor to ground at this pin sets the ramp time to full
output current (approximately 3s/µF) and the time delay
for overcurrent latchoff (see Applications Information).
Forcing this pin below 0.8V shuts down the device.

PGOOD (Pin 3): Power Good Output. Open-drain logic
output that is pulled to ground when the output voltage of
the buck section is not within ±10% of the regulation point.

SGND (Pins 6, 11): Signal Ground. All small-signal com-
ponents and compensation components should connect to
this ground, which in turn connects to PGND at one point.

SW2 (Pin 13): Boost Converter Switch Pin. Connect
inductor/diode for boost converter portion here. Minimize
trace area at this pin to keep EMI down.
PGND (Pins 14, 19): Power Ground. Connect these pins
closely to the source of the bottom N-channel MOSFET,
the (–) terminal of C
VCC
and the (–) terminal of C
IN
.
